Apples, dehydrated (low moisture), sulfured, stewed
Serving size: 100 g

Detailed Nutrition Facts
Macronutrients
| Calories (kcal) | 74 | 4% | ||
| Fat | 0.1 g | 0% | ||
| Saturated Fat | 0 g | 0% | ||
| Trans Fat | 0 g | β | ||
| Cholesterol | — | β | ||
| Sodium | 26 mg | 1% | ||
| Total Carbohydrate | 19.9 g | 7% | ||
| Dietary Fiber | 2.6 g | 10% | ||
| Total Sugars | 0 g | β | ||
| Protein | 0.3 g | 1% |
